Ravenna, OH Portage County Jail View

Portage County Jail is a county detention facility in Ravenna, Ohio, operated by the Portage County Sheriff’s Office. It holds adults arrested in Portage County, including people awaiting arraignment, trial, transfer, or release, as well as individuals serving short county jail sentences. The facility supports local law enforcement agencies, the Portage County courts, and the county justice system by providing booking, secure custody, inmate supervision, and transport for court-related matters.

How to Find an Inmate at Portage County Jail

Members of the public can use the official inmate search link on this page to check the facility’s roster. County jail rosters typically list the person’s name, booking date, charges, bond or court information when available, and current custody status. New bookings usually take several hours to process, so a person may not appear in the system immediately after arrest. If no record appears, check again later or contact the facility for guidance using official contact information.

FAQs

How do I visit an inmate at Portage County Jail?

Visitation is usually scheduled in advance and may be offered in person, by video, or both. Check the official visitation rules before arriving because hours, registration steps, and visitor limits can change.

What do I need to bring when visiting Portage County Jail?

Visitors generally need a valid government-issued photo ID. The facility may deny entry for late arrival, improper clothing, active warrants, or failure to follow security rules.

How do I make phone or video calls with an inmate?

Inmates usually cannot receive incoming calls, but they may place approved outgoing calls through the jail phone system. Families may need to create an account with the facility’s phone or video service provider to receive calls or schedule video visits.

How do I send mail to an inmate?

Use the inmate’s full name and booking information if available, and follow the facility’s mail rules. Mail is inspected, and items such as cash, contraband, or materials that violate jail policy may be rejected.

How does the commissary work?

Commissary allows inmates to buy approved items such as snacks, hygiene products, and writing supplies. Family or friends may be able to add money to an inmate account through an approved vendor, kiosk, or other method listed by the facility.

How is bail set and how do I post bond at Portage County Jail?

Bail is set by the court based on the charge, the person’s record, and other legal factors. Bond may usually be posted through the court, at the facility, or through an approved process, so confirm the current amount and accepted payment methods before going.

What happens during the intake process at Portage County Jail and when will the inmate appear in the system?

During intake, staff verify identity, record charges, check for warrants, collect property, complete screening, and assign housing when needed. Processing can take several hours, so the inmate may not appear in the online roster right away.
